The History of Murder

Clare O’Donohue and Margaret Smith

Some murders changed history. Some happened because of it.  The History of Murder puts crimes in context - using interviews with historians, actors reading the actual words of those involved, and narration that brings it together for a compelling story in each episode.

    Dead at Dawn: The Story of Meriwether Lewis

    Let us know what you think about the episode Meriwether Lewis is known for being half of Lewis and Clark, who in 1804 led an extraordinary expedition into the lands of the Louisiana Purchase. But having survived that harrowing journey, just five years later, Lewis was found shot to death in a remote cabin in Tennessee. Is this a true crime? The question of what happened to him has plagued historians for centuries.
